<span style="font-family: inherit;">There are a couple of things I wanted to mention about my Wolves. It is sort of an ongoing project. At the end I am hoping to have a small high quality SW force that I can proudly display in my figure case. I originally decided that I want to paint some SW back in 2009 when the new SW was released. I really liked the new models and when I saw the banner of Iron Wolf company I knew I must paint some. There was very little information about that company aside from it being mostly mechanized. My original plan was to paint five Grey Hunters and have one of them carry the company banner. As I was running out of time my plan was slightly altered. I settled on the color scheme pretty quickly. I also wanted my SW to be more “marines” than “barbarians” so I was trying to go light on “wolfy” stuff. The company shoulder pad was originally supposed to be painted but after discussing my project with my friend Chris Borer I changed my mind and decided to try and sculpt the company symbol. Chris’s reasoning was quite solid. The company/chapter symbol will never change throughout marine service, so why not have it more ornate than the pack/tactical symbol. Also, it would be easier to keep it unified through the unit. It was my first try in sculpting (not counting hooves of my purge unit a year before) and it was quite a challenge. It took me almost as long to sculpt the shoulder pad as it took me to paint the entire unit. I was quite please with the end result however. The other two things that I wanted to mention about this unit are the pack markings and “excessive” bionics. I was trying to achieve a more “mechanical” feel to the markings reasoning that it would make perfect sense for an Iron Wolf company. Bionics were used pretty much for the same reason. Overall, I am looking at Iron Wolf company as a sort of “Iron Hands chapter in wolf clothing”. The story of this entry started two years ago when I saw FW books about Badab war. I wanted to make a squad of marines in Mk III armor. I purchased forge world models and got quite disappointed with the quality of the cast. I quickly became frustrated with the amount of time it was taking me to fix FW models. I started to think that it would have been easer to sculpt my own models... and I started to do just that. I didn't have much experience with sculpting before (just small green stuff work on some of my models) so it took me quite some time to get a grasp on the process. <a href="http://fullborerminiatures.com/">Chris Borer</a> helped me tremendously to improve my sculpting skills. After year and a half I finally finished my Mk III torso and legs. I also realized that I have only two and a half months left before GD and it is just not enough time to finish five models. So I started to think about 40k single category. Finally I settled on Blood Angels but I didn't want to do pure BA marine, so I decided it will be a BA successor - Blood Drinker. <br />
<br />
<br />
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hWNWUj2dX6wmxZmI5ipou4fbSYKNUuX2I8VN_Yp6JpyaMogHRbl9W0_D555FIUXT5lenS-XAKHB0AKHMHINbVRASaY0XqSbzp3-QANLk9Mfjp-aD08uCgWLiXAZSerM6Ov1UI9YcWhDYU/s1600/Brother+sergeant+Signo+-+Blood+Drinkers+Chapter+cua.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="margin-left: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" eea="true" height="320"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EhWNWUj2dX6wmxZmI5ipou4fbSYKNUuX2I8VN_Yp6JpyaMogHRbl9W0_D555FIUXT5lenS-XAKHB0AKHMHINbVRASaY0XqSbzp3-QANLk9Mfjp-aD08uCgWLiXAZSerM6Ov1UI9YcWhDYU/s320/Brother+sergeant+Signo+-+Blood+Drinkers+Chapter+cua.jpg" width="118" /></a></div>
<br />
<div style="border-bottom: medium none; border-left: medium none; border-right: medium none; border-top: medium none;">
It took me some time to research the chapter's background and figure out the color scheme. Blood Drinkers are unique among BA successors. They do not use typical BA markings but follow the codex pattern. I still wanted to keep some BA references in my color scheme so I decided that my Blood Drinker sergeant will be from the seventh (assault) squad of the second company. This allowed me to have yellow trim on shouldered (company color and/or chapter color). I also decided that yellow will substitute white, so the tactical markings are done in this color as well as the veteran sergeant helmet (also may represent that he is from assault unit - BA style). The decision of weapons was quite easy - they had to be BA specific. While power sword is not unique among space marines inferno pistol is. The last thing to decide was the name of my sergeant... I am a HUGE fan of Chris Borer's work and I like his story behind the names of <a href="http://fullborerminiatures.com/gallery/fratricide.html">"Fratricide"</a> duel. I decided that my marine should be dedicated to one of my friends... But who, that was the question. One trait of Blood Angels and their successors that is always forgotten is their artistic taste... In this respect I always thought about them as a sort of "loyal Emperor's Children." Among my friends I have quite a few artists but one in particular stands apart - Todd Swanson. All I had to do is make the name sound Italian - thus brother sergeant Signo was created! </div>

I am a big fan of this "movement" in the hobby. I always felt that there should be more coherency between the background of WH 40k and actual models. <br />
<br />
There are different approaches to the process of enlarging space marines. Some people prefer to use terminator models as a base for tactical marines armor. Some people enlarge the actual gamin bases so marines look taller. Others use a plastic card to increase the dimensions of the stock model. <br />
<br />
Personally, I combine the later method with sculpting. I feel that to increase the height of the model is not enough. You also need to increase the width of it. <br />
<br />
My Mk III power armor that I used for my Blood Drinker sergeant is mostly sculpted. While I was working on it I tried to keep the "true scale" concept in mind. Below you can see this model next to the sisters of battle and regular marine. <br />

</div>Kirill Zhilkovhttp://www.blogger.com/profile/12192426686250307816no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-1004406043223305126.post-28640915273295208222012-02-09T12:15:00.001-05:002012-02-09T17:45:20.767-05:00Commissar Yarrick!Today I will continue with another charity project that I finished last year. A good friend of mine, <a href="http://davetaylorminiatures.blogspot.com/">Dave Taylor</a>, offered me a chance to participate in Heroes of Armageddon project and provided me with a chance to work on the center piece of his Steel Legion army - Commissar Yarrick. <br />
<br />
At first I was thinking to go with traditional colors (black, red, gold) but after talking to some of my friends I decided to use yellow as an accent color. This will make Yarrick more coherent with the rest of the Steel Legion models. <br />
<br />
I was also trying to make this model a bit unique and since I was not allowed to convert it (I had crazy idea of converting Yarrick in a different pose) I decided to sculpt the base... <br />
<br />
My first choice was to show Yarrick on top of WW II type trench. But Dave pointed out that Steel Legion is a mobile force that doesn't have much use from trenches. <br />
<br />
Since I already started making my base I decided to turn it on to abandoned/destroyed supply base... <br />
